From the Manufacturer

Tiger Woods PGA TOUR 2003 brings golf to life on the computer in a completely 3-D world with a brand new course and PGA TOUR golfer lineup. Enhanced True Swing? mouse swing delivers the most realistic feeling of swinging a golf club on the computer.

Play at 12 different PGA TOUR courses including Pebble Beach? Golf Links, Tournament Players Club at Sawgrass, The Royal Birkdale Golf Club, Prince Course at Princeville, Poppy Hills?, Spyglass Hill? and new for 2003, the "home of golf", prestigious St. Andrews Golf Links, the Tournament Players Club of Scottsdale, Sahalee Country Club, Colonial Country Club, Torrey Pines South Course and Bay Hill Club and Lodge. Introducing a new full-featured Skill Zone practice range where you can practice your different shots, take lessons, or hit a bucket of balls to see how far you drive the ball. Compete as or against the most (15) PGA TOUR members to date, including Tiger Woods, Ty Tryon, Charles Howell III, Notah Begay III, Jesper Parnevik among others. Also compete as or against game commentators David Feherty and Bill Macatee as well as female and male amateur models.

New in Tiger Woods PGA TOUR 2003 is a Career Mode that completely immerses the player into a rags to riches, struggle to the top game; players can create their own custom golfer and develop their skills through competitions and challenges against amateur and PGA TOUR opponents. New rendering effects allow the grass to grow around your feet, making the rough rougher; weather effects let you feel the sun, the wind and the chill as the fog rolls in. 4.0 out of 5 stars Great Golfing Fun!, February 22, 2004
By A Customer
This review is from: Tiger Woods PGA Tour 2003 (Mac) (CD-ROM)
Aloha,(1.25mhz G4 PM, 768 MB, 10.2.6, ATI Radeon 9000 Pro, and the Tiger Woods 2003 1.1 Update) This is a very good game, and an exceptional golf title. I've had the game about a week and have really enjoyed playing it. The graphics for the courses and players are very well done, just beautiful, and give you a good feel of being at a PGA event. Medium settings give me 35-40 fps, high settings bring it down to about 20. Pretty good, could be a little more smoothe, yet that's the trade off (I guess) for getting lots of eye candy and truly stunning looking courses. At Peeble Beach you can see the ocean spray wafting up from the beach as you play, awesome! ---------------------True Swing is an innovative method of play that gives you a better feel for the game than the traditional 3 click approach. Takes some getting used to, but once learned, adds a whole new dimension to the computer golf genre. --------------------TW 2003 offers a wide variety of play, which keeps things interesting. --------------------I have two main complaints, and one minor, which cost it one star:1) Even with my fairly modern system, I was disappointed that I can't enable the "clouds" and "rain" graphics options. It gave me "animated trees", "fog", "shimmering water" and "golfer's shadow", but no rain and clouds! Aspyr should post a list on their website that notifies customers about the limitations of various graphic cards. This not something I should find out after the sale. ---------------------------2) As I said, I really like this game and have played a great deal this past week. It is generally very stable. However, twice the game has froze and I had to force quit. This is something that is very rare in my Mac experience. I'm someone who religiously runs Mac Janitor, Repair Permissions, and Disk Warrior, thus I'm left to believe they didn't do all they could to ensure a perfectly stable game. Yet this has to be put in perspective, I've played many many hours between the force quit experiences. I would say it's "90%" stable. -------------------------3) I'm not 100% sure, but I believe the chipping situation yardage is off. For instance, it will say there's 20 yards to the hole and that my pitching wedge has a max distance of 22 yards. That implies that an almost 100% hit is the correct shot. Yet it seems even a 50% hit will send the ball zooming way past the hole. Maybe I just can't chip (g), but it has forced me to not rely on the chipping stat info and instead go on feel, which is more like real golf anyway. ------------------------Overall, this is a really really good game, the best golf game I've ever seen and golf games are my favorite type of video game. Hours of challenging, non-violent fun. And I don't mind the "slightly" low frame rates given the visual beauty of this game. Buy it, and you'll see why Mac World gave such a high rating!
